Rome is Italy's captivating capital, where the echoes of ancient grandeur harmonize with a modern and vibrant atmosphere. Immerse yourself in the timeless beauty of iconic landmarks such as the Colosseum and the Pantheon, and stroll through charming cobblestone streets filled with the aroma of delectable Italian cuisine. With its perfect blend of history and contemporary charm, Rome beckons travelers to indulge in an unforgettable journey of exploration and cultural delight.
